What is Comparison of Performance Between Standard and Accelerated Weathering?
Standard and accelerated weathering are two distinct methods used to assess the durability and longevity of materials in various environments. While standard weathering involves exposing samples to real-world conditions, accelerated weathering uses controlled laboratory settings to simulate these conditions more rapidly. By comparing the performance of materials under both scenarios, businesses can gain valuable insights into their products behavior over time.

Benefits of Accelerated Weathering
Accelerated weathering offers several advantages over standard weathering
Key Benefits of Accelerated Weathering
Faster Results With accelerated weathering, you can obtain results in a fraction of the time required for standard weathering.
Increased Cost-Efficiency By simulating real-world conditions in a controlled laboratory setting, you can reduce costs associated with extended testing periods.
Improved Accuracy Accelerated weathering allows for more precise control over test parameters, resulting in accurate and reliable results.
Benefits of Standard Weathering
Standard weathering provides valuable insights into how materials perform in real-world environments
Key Benefits of Standard Weathering
Real-World Results Standard weathering offers the most realistic assessment of material performance under actual environmental conditions.
Long-Term Performance Evaluation By simulating long-term exposure to natural aging processes, you can evaluate the durability and longevity of your products.
